The Health Benefits of Homemade Probiotic Yogurt

Homemade probiotic yogurt delivers a practical and nutritious solution for the many people seeking to improve their gut health. This fermented dairy food is packed with beneficial bacteria, referred to as probiotics, which maintain a balanced gut microbiome. Consuming homemade yogurt regularly can improve digestion, decrease bloating, and ease symptoms of lactose intolerance.

Additionally, the fermentation process enhances the bioavailability of nutrients, rendering vitamins and minerals more readily available to the body. Homemade yogurt is also a good source of protein and healthy fats, contributing to overall nutritional intake.

Additionally, it can be tailored with diverse fruits, nuts, or sweeteners, allowing individuals to adapt flavors to their tastes. The ability to control ingredients provides a more nutritious alternative to store-bought options, typically laden with additives and preservatives. In summary, homemade probiotic yogurt functions as a advantageous addition to a balanced diet, supporting complete health and wellness.

Temperature Control Options

How essential is temperature control in the yogurt-making process? Temperature control is crucial for successfully fermenting milk into yogurt. The recommended fermentation range typically lies between Ultimate Probiotic Yogurt Maker 110°F to 115°F (43°C to 46°C), as this environment supports the growth of beneficial bacteria. Yogurt makers that offer accurate temperature control allow users to maintain this ideal range consistently. Some models feature adjustable thermostats, while others come with built-in digital displays for real-time monitoring. This ensures that the yogurt culture thrives without overheating or cooling too much, which could compromise the final product. Therefore, a yogurt maker with reliable temperature control options is a essential feature for anyone serious about producing high-quality homemade probiotic yogurt.

Your Guide to Homemade Probiotic Yogurt Preparation

Creating probiotic yogurt at home can be a rewarding and uncomplicated process that requires only a few essential ingredients and tools. To begin, one must gather a yogurt maker, a cooking thermometer, and milk. First, heat the milk to around 180°F, then permit it to cool to about 110°F. Once cooled, incorporate a tablespoon of store-bought yogurt containing live cultures into the milk, stirring softly. Pour the mixture into the yogurt maker, ensuring it is properly sealed. Set the yogurt maker to incubate for 6 to 12 hours, depending on the desired texture and tanginess. After the incubation period, check the yogurt for consistency and taste. If satisfied, transfer it to containers and refrigerate. The homemade probiotic yogurt will be ready for consumption, enriching meals and snacks with its health benefits. Relishing yogurt made at home delivers a personal touch to this wholesome treat.

Selecting Yogurt Cultures

When choosing yogurt cultures, it is important to consider the individual strains that will best accommodate individual flavor preferences and desired health advantages. Certain strains, such as Lactobacillus bulgaricus and Streptococcus thermophilus, are traditional for yogurt-making, providing a time-tested flavor and texture. For those wanting enhanced digestive health, cultures like Lactobacillus acidophilus or Bifidobacterium bifidum may be more fitting. Additionally, particular strains such as Lactobacillus plantarum can supply probiotic benefits. Individuals should also consider whether they desire a tangy or mild yogurt, as various cultures can determine flavor profiles. In the end, the picking of yogurt cultures should align with both personal preferences and particular health goals to create a rewarding homemade probiotic yogurt experience.

Selecting Milk Types

The milk type selection is vital for producing high-quality yogurt, as it substantially influences both texture and flavor. Several milk varieties are offered, including whole, skim, and plant-based alternatives. Whole milk creates a richer and creamier yogurt, while skim milk produces a lighter, less fatty version. For those seeking non-dairy options, almond, coconut, and soy milk can be used, though they may require additional thickeners to achieve a similar consistency. Each milk type presents unique nutritional profiles, determining the final product's probiotic content and overall health benefits. When selecting milk, individuals should examine their dietary needs and preferences, ensuring the chosen type matches their yogurt-making goals for optimal results.

Advice for Getting the Optimal Yogurt Consistency

Achieving the perfect yogurt consistency demands close attention to a number of key factors. First, the selection of milk plays a substantial role; whole milk generally yields creamier yogurt, while low-fat alternatives can result in a thinner texture. Additionally, the temperature during fermentation is vital; maintaining a consistent temperature between 110°F to 115°F encourages ideal bacterial activity.

The fermentation time also influences thickness; a longer fermentation period can lead to a firmer texture, but monitoring is essential to prevent overly sour yogurt. Using a yogurt starter with live cultures is another important aspect, as different strains can affect the final consistency. Finally, if a thicker yogurt is desired, straining the finished product through cheesecloth or a fine mesh sieve can remove excess whey, resulting in a creamier texture. By regulating these components, one can reach the ideal yogurt consistency with simplicity.

Resolving Typical Yogurt-Making Challenges

Though yogurt-making can be a satisfying endeavor, it's quite common for home cooks to experience problems along the way. One common issue is yogurt that won't thicken appropriately, often due to insufficient incubation time or improper temperature levels. Ensuring the milk reaches the correct temperature before adding yogurt culture is essential for proper culturing.

An additional common concern is separation, where whey accumulates on the surface. This can be corrected by softly blending the yogurt or adjusting the strain of starter employed.

Flavor and texture can also be affected by using ultra-pasteurized milk can fail to deliver optimal results. Opting for whole or low-fat milk can boost creaminess.

Lastly, if the yogurt tastes too tangy, it might have been fermented for an excessive period. Keeping track of fermentation time and testing the taste can help attain the perfect balance. With these troubleshooting tips, home cooks can refine their yogurt-making skills successfully.

What Is the Shelf Life of Homemade Yogurt in the Refrigerator?

Homemade yogurt normally keeps in the refrigerator for about one to three weeks. Its shelf life depends on storage conditions and the existence of preservatives, with adequate sealing assisting in preserving flavor and freshness.

Can I Use Non-Dairy Milk for Yogurt Making?

Producing yogurt with non-dairy milk is feasible. Alternatives like almond, coconut, or soy milk are appropriate, however changes in cultures and thickening agents could be required to obtain your desired consistency and flavor.

What Temperature Works Best for Fermenting Yogurt?

The perfect temperature range for fermenting yogurt typically falls from 110°F to 115°F (43°C to 46°C). Maintaining this consistent temperature guarantees peak bacterial activity, creating a creamy texture and tangy flavor for the yogurt.

How Regularly Should I Clean My Yogurt Maker?

A yogurt maker should be cleaned after each use to eliminate bacterial contamination and guarantee optimal performance. Regular upkeep ensures hygiene, lengthens the device's lifespan, and maintains the quality of subsequent yogurt batches.

Is It Possible to Reuse Yogurt Cultures From Earlier Batches?

Yes, yogurt cultures from previous batches can be reused. Though, their effectiveness tends to reduce over time, altering the yogurt's flavor profile and texture. It's advisable to periodically refresh cultures with fresh starter yogurt for ideal results.
